@Configuration(proxyBeanMethods=false) @EnableConfigurationProperties(value=ConnectorDiscoveryProperties.class) @ConditionalOnProperty(prefix="pigeon.connector-discovery", name="service-id") @ConditionalOnBean(value=me.ahoo.cosky.discovery.ServiceDiscovery.class) public class ConnectorDiscoveryAutoConfiguration extends java.lang.Object
| 构造器和说明 |
|---|
ConnectorDiscoveryAutoConfiguration(ConnectorDiscoveryProperties connectorDiscoveryProperties) |
| 限定符和类型 | 方法和说明 |
|---|---|
me.ahoo.pigeon.connector.discovery.ConnectorDiscovery |
connectorDiscovery(me.ahoo.cosky.discovery.ServiceDiscovery serviceDiscovery) |
me.ahoo.pigeon.connector.discovery.ConnectorLoadBalancer |
connectorLoadBalancer(me.ahoo.cosky.discovery.loadbalancer.LoadBalancer loadBalancer) |
public ConnectorDiscoveryAutoConfiguration(ConnectorDiscoveryProperties connectorDiscoveryProperties)
@Bean @ConditionalOnMissingBean public me.ahoo.pigeon.connector.discovery.ConnectorDiscovery connectorDiscovery(me.ahoo.cosky.discovery.ServiceDiscovery serviceDiscovery)
@Bean @ConditionalOnMissingBean public me.ahoo.pigeon.connector.discovery.ConnectorLoadBalancer connectorLoadBalancer(me.ahoo.cosky.discovery.loadbalancer.LoadBalancer loadBalancer)